Barb and Robin

Barb held nearly 30 years of experience as a preschool teacher and director before opening Nourish Early Learning. Robin was an intricate support in the building infrastructure, as well as supportive in owning and operating a small business. Barb’s son helped looked over the financials and her eldest daughter helped paint the walls. Barb’s middle daughter quit her nursing career to work for Barb full time and her youngest daughter assisted with marketing and business strategy. It was a full family affair.

Sadly, after 9 months of doors open, Barb, Robin and Whitney (their eldest daughter) were involved in a fatal car accident.

When asked if Nourish should remain open, her remaining children, Zach, Miken and Alex, didn’t question a thing: of course, for the children.

Miken and Alex now own and operate Nourish Early Learning and it continues to carry our families pulse. Nourish’s story is unique. We focus on a culture of love to allow us to see the whole child.
